Review framework
8-point prompt quality assessment (0-2 each, total 16)
- Clarity: Instructions are clear and unambiguous
- Completeness: All necessary requirements and context are included
- Structure: Logical organization and formatting
- Specificity: Appropriate level of detail and precision
- Constraints: Clear boundaries and limitations
- Output Format: Explicit format requirements
- Robustness: Handles edge cases and missing information
- Efficiency: Concise without losing important details
Scoring guide
- 0: Missing or severely inadequate
- 1: Present but could be improved
- 2: Strong and well-implemented
Review process
- Understand intent: What is the prompt trying to achieve?
- Assess against criteria: Score each dimension
- Identify top issues: Focus on highest-impact improvements
- Provide actionable recommendations: Specific changes, not vague advice
- Suggest a revised version: When useful, provide an improved prompt draft
- Recommend tests: Quick ways to validate improvements
